Saks Incorporated October Comparable Store Sales up 8.1%

Retailer Saks Incorporated SKS today announced that owned sales totaled $233.9 million for the four weeks ended October 30, 2010 compared to $219.9 million for the four weeks ended October 31, 2009, a 6.4% increase. Comparable store sales increased 8.1% for the month. For the third quarter ended October 30, 2010, owned sales totaled $649.6 million compared to $622.7 million for the quarter ended October 31, 2009, a 4.3% increase. Comparable store sales increased 5.7% for the quarter. On a year-to-date basis, for the nine months ended October 30, 2010, owned sales totaled $1,889.8 million compared to $1,794.3 million for the nine months ended October 31, 2009, a 5.3% increase. Comparable store sales increased 5.5% for the nine months.
